Who operates this website

Texas Nursing Home Guide is operated and published by AvW Consulting sro, a data analysis and publishing company based in Slovakia.

What we do

We collect public nursing-home datasets from the U.S.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services, select Texas facilities, validate the records, and organize the results into searchable facility and county pages. Our goal is to make official information easier to find, understand and compare while preserving its source and reporting date.

What independence means here

We do not accept facility payments to change CMS data, raise a facility's position, remove a public CMS indicator or influence a comparison. Any attorney advertising or case-review service is kept separate from the nursing-home data and is explained in our Advertising & Attorney Disclosure.

What this website cannot decide

No rating or directory can determine which facility is right for a particular person. Current care needs, location, services, accessibility, family visits and direct observation also matter. Use this site with the official Medicare Care Compare record, facility visits and advice from appropriate professionals.
